    2 CONNECTIO NS With a pair of speakers placed in their approximat e locations, meas ure the distance f rom each speaker to y our re- ce iv er/a mpl ifi e r. Use 18-gau ge speaker wire for d is- tances of 50 feet or less. For distanc es greater than 50 fe et, use heavier 16- gauge wire. Note: For ma ximu m bass resp ons e and the b est overall perfo[...]
